![]() Tim Marlowe Tim Marlowe always likes to prepare his entry outside over a real wood flame. This year his Sauteed Shrimp was scrumptious! |
|||
![]() Ronald Campbell Ronald Campbell cooked a half of a deer this year so that the hungry spectators could get a taste of his deer hash. He also cooked rabbit and quail, and his Catfish Stew won the Fin Division and placed 3rd Overall. |
|||
Bill White always brings a gourmet chef's flair to his entries. This year his Eastern Wild Turkey Roulade with Sweet and Sour Orange Sauce won the Fowl Division and placed 2nd Overall. |
|||
Perennial favorite Frank Gault of Lake Waccamaw always fixes his spicy venison chili, or as he calls it "old dead deer", in a large iron pot. To finish off his presentation with just that right touch of "Green Swamp ambience" he displays an alligator head with it! |
